Getting a good deal on Berk HFC's...still worth while?

Hey guys, I'm getting a good deal on a set of used Berk HFC's, a bit less than half the typical selling price which I understand is a phenomenal deal. After doing some reading it seems like our cars don't gain a whole lot with HFC's. Am I correct in saying this? So even if the deal is good that's still a couple hundred bucks I'm paying for what amounts to be a sound improvement? What do you guys think?

My current setup is already to my liking. I have an 03 sedan with a coupe mid pipe, HR y pipe and a muffler delete. It's pretty quiet when I need it to be but also gets pretty loud when I mash on it. As far as other breathing mods I've also got the K&N filter and z tube along with a motordyne plenum spacer.
